The episode starts with SpongeBob receiving a letter with a video in it from the local postman. SpongeBob inserts the video and it says that SpongeBob is invited to Karate Island to be crowned "King of Karate". SpongeBob is excited and brags about it to Sandy, Sandy decides to come with SpongeBob to "Check It Out". | The episode starts with SpongeBob receiving a letter with a video in it from the local postman.
